Photo Walk Description

La Union joins the Worldwide Photo Walk. The Photo Walk on Sunday October 2, 2011 will start in front of the Rizal Statue of the San Fernando City Hall at exactly 6:30 AM. We then proceed to the dry market towards the Slaughter house via P Burgos St, then to the wet market from the north side and out the south side of the market. We then walk along Rizal Ave eastward towards the highway all the way to the south side of the city Plaza. We then take pictures of the area including the St. William Catholic Church. This walk should last a total of 2 hours thereabout. All participants will then congregate in front of the City Hall at about 8:30 AM, where everyone’s output will be reviewed. Those who did’t have their breakfast can take theirs at Jollibee (Plaza) on a dutch-treat basis. We hope to continue this project annually (certainly in other locations). This PhotoWalk for La Union is organized by the former President of the La Union Medical Society and now the Arts Coordinator of the same, Dr Rey Espinueva. This project is in coordination with the La Union Medical Society, and hope to involve the SILIP photo club, and the local government of San Fernando City, La Union.
